Output 888f1310fcc9de8643e8d39719a1e71fd5a814e5d6c066bec2adbcd0292fb9e3:5

value
4178583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52985f1a7694932080cce544130f76094bab9eb9 OP_EQUAL
address
39DjsEMfxWsYSTkDebbs5TPw4DBUxwQP4K
transaction
888f1310fcc9de8643e8d39719a1e71fd5a814e5d6c066bec2adbcd0292fb9e3
confirmations
324707
spent
true